A structure model of an icosahedral Al-Mn quasicrystal is proposed based on the structure-factor calculation and the x-ray and neutron powder-diffraction patterns of rapidly solidified Al-Mn alloys. The model has a local atomic arrangement similar to that of the cubic \ensuremath{\alpha}--Al-Mn-Si and has icosahedral point symmetry. To derive the model six-dimensional description of the three-dimensional Penrose lattice is extended to more general quasicrystals. The model explains the x-ray and neutron diffraction intensity, chemical composition, and density of the icosahedral quasicrystal.
